3. To turn the router OFF,
push the ON/OFF switch
down. (Fig, 11)
WARNING: Never leave
the router unattended while it
is running or before it comes
to a complete stop.
, To lock switch in the OFF
position, push the ON/
OFF switch down to turn
the switch OFF, and re-
move the safety key from
the switch.
Fig. 11
Two receptacles are located at the back of the switch assembly (Fig. 12). Use one
for plugging in the router. The other may be used to plug in a vacuum or a light
(not included). Two dust shields are designed to protect the receptacles.
,_ WARNING: To ensure safety and reliability, when one receptacle in use, its
current draw must be less than 15 Amps; when two receptacles are used, the
total current of the two units must be less than 20 Amps.
NOTE: The vacuum adapter in the fence assembly is 2-1/2 in. in diameter; select
the vacuum accordingly.
